Description
In fast reactors, decay heat is removed by special sodium circuits equipped with a sodium-sodium heat exchanger immersed in the hot pool and with a sodium-air heat exchanger. Studies carried out by the Ansaldo company in association with ENEA have shown that both the sodium and the air circuits can have natural circulation. This option, however, requires the circuit components to be specially designed in order to cope with the large thermal gradients which occur and to ensure that natural circulation begins and is satisfactorily maintained without risk of sodium solidification. The Belleli company has made a decisive contribution to these results by constructing the sodium-air heat exchangers for the ultimate heat sink circuit of the Creys-Malville plant and four heat exchangers for the PEC reactor.
